Why DC Inverter Input Matters in Solar Installations
Think of PV inverters as the "translators" between solar panels and your electrical devices. They convert the DC power generated by panels into AC power for practical use. But here's the catch: not all DC inputs are created equal.
- Voltage Range Compatibility: Most inverters accept 150V-1000V DC input
- Efficiency Sweet Spot: Systems perform best at 80-90% of max input voltage
- String Design Impact: Panel configuration directly affects inverter performance

Technical Specifications Decoded
| Parameter | Residential | Commercial | Utility-Scale |
|---|---|---|---|
| Typical DC Input Voltage | 300-600V | 600-800V | 800-1500V |
| MPPT Channels | 1-2 | 2-4 | 4+ |
Practical Solutions for Common Challenges
Let's address three frequent issues our clients encounter:
1. Partial Shading Dilemmas
When shadows fall on part of your array, micro-inverters or DC optimizers can maintain stable input:
"Our warehouse installation saw 22% production increase after adding DC optimizers to handle roof vent shadows." - EK SOLAR Client Case Study
2. Voltage Drop Calculations
Use this simple formula to check compatibility:
Voltage Drop (%) = (Current × Cable Length × 2) / (Conductivity × Cross-Section Area)
3. Future Expansion Planning
- Leave 20-25% inverter capacity margin
- Ensure compatible communication protocols
- Consider modular system designs
Emerging Trends in DC Input Technology
The industry is moving toward:
- 1500V+ systems for utility-scale projects
- AI-powered maximum power point tracking (MPPT)
- Hybrid inverters accepting multiple DC sources

Frequently Asked Questions
Q: How often should I check DC input parameters? A: Perform annual checks, or after any system modification.
Q: Can I mix different panel types on one inverter? A: Possible with multi-MPPT inverters, but requires professional design.
